What Is Sex Addiction?

Sex addiction, also known as hypersexual disorder, is characterized by an excessive preoccupation with sexual thoughts, fantasies, or behaviors. Individuals with sex addiction may engage in sexual activities compulsively, even when it interferes with daily life and responsibilities. This addiction can affect relationships, careers, and mental health, and can often lead to feelings of shame, guilt, and isolation.

Just like other forms of addiction, sex addiction can create a cycle of compulsive behavior that feels impossible to break. However, sex addiction therapy offers a path to recovery, helping individuals understand the root causes of their addiction and develop healthier coping mechanisms.

How Does Sex Addiction Therapy Work?

Sex addiction therapy typically involves a combination of therapeutic approaches designed to address the emotional, psychological, and behavioral aspects of the addiction. Different methods may be used depending on the individual’s needs, but the most common types of therapy include:

1.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T)

CBT is one of the most effective therapeutic techniques for treating sex addiction. It focuses on identifying and changing unhealthy thought patterns and behaviors. Through CBT, individuals learn to recognize the thoughts and beliefs that fuel their compulsive sexual behavior, and they work to replace them with healthier, more rational thought processes.

2. Psychodynamic Therapy

This type of therapy explores the underlying emotional and psychological factors that contribute to sex addiction. Psychodynamic therapy helps individuals understand how past experiences, including childhood trauma or unresolved emotional issues, may be influencing their behavior in the present.

3. Group Therapy

Group therapy can provide a supportive environment where individuals struggling with sex addiction can connect with others who share similar experiences. It allows participants to learn from one another, share their struggles, and offer support as they work toward recovery together.

4. Couples Therapy

For individuals whose addiction has affected their relationships, couples therapy can be beneficial. It focuses on rebuilding trust, improving communication, and addressing the impact of sex addiction on the relationship.
